Adobo is arguably the national dish of the Philippines. I always thought it was a Spanish-based dish...'adobo' is also a term used for Mexican and Carribean dishes (yay colonialization!). But apparently it might be Malay in origin.

Basic adobo recipe consists of the basic ingredients: meat, soy sauce, pepper, garlic, vinegar and bay leaves.

There are variations and touches each person puts to the dish, coconut milk, braising the meat before adding it to the sauce, etc.
